Doctors urge excellence in service delivery

Date: 2013-08-21


Experts, including the Chairman, the Nigerian Medical Association, Kwara State Chapter, Prof. Olayinka Buhari, have called for improvement in the nation's health care delivery.

Others are a Medical Consultant, Prof. T.M. Akande; Senior Lecturer and Consultant Ophthalmologist, University of Ilorin Teaching Hospital, Dr. Modupe Ademola-Popoola; Medical Director, Ola-Olu Hospital, Dr. Sam Oloruntoba; and Senior Special Assistant to the Kwara State Governor on Community Health, Prof. Babatunde Opabola, have advocated great improvement in the nation's health care delivery.

They noted that there was the need for the health sector to achieve excellence and be in tandem with the World Health Organisation's standard. They called for collaborative efforts among stakeholders to advance health care delivery.

They spoke during the chapter's annual general meeting and scientific conference entitled, "Breaking the Barrier to Effective health care delivery," in Ilorin.

Buhari noted that the health care sector was far below standard, saying a greater part of the budget for the sector was recurrent expenditure, leaving small percentage for capital votes, training, research and development.

He said the government must develop the political will with which to surmount the challenges in the sector.

He disclosed that the NMA had embarked on free health care services in some communities in the state, noting that the services included medical consultations, blood pressure check, supply of essential drugs, screening for blood sugar, hepatitis, HIV, malaria parasites, eye examination, sight restoration and provision of reading glasses.

Akande lamented that the health system was in a deplorable state, with an overall health system performance ranking of 187th out of the 191-member states of the World Health Organisation.
